Global Production and Supply Chain
Traffic cone manufacturers operate at a massive scale, with production volumes driven by construction booms, event management, and public safety mandates. Factories in Asia produce the largest share of units, supported by efficient logistics networks that distribute cones to every continent.
Raw Materials and Manufacturing
Most modern traffic cones are injection‑molded from high‑impact plastics that resist cracking, UV fading, and chemical exposure. Additives such as retroreflective glass beads enhance visibility at night, while flexible bases improve resistance to collisions and weathering.
Deployment Across Industries
Different sectors rely on traffic cones for distinct purposes, shaping cone specifications, quantities, and replacement cycles. Understanding these use cases helps explain why global demand remains consistently high.
Transportation and Infrastructure
Highway agencies and municipal crews use cones to manage lane closures, detours, and maintenance zones. These deployments often involve bulk orders lasting weeks or months, contributing significantly to annual production figures.
Events and Crowd Management
Concert venues, sports stadiums, and public festivals deploy cones for queue lines, barrier routes, and emergency access lanes. Event organizers frequently reuse cones across multiple events, but damage and loss still drive recurring demand.

How are traffic cones uniformly sized and weighted for safety standards?
Manufacturers follow regional standards such as ASTM D6245 and EN 1985, which specify dimensions, base weight, and retroreflectivity to ensure consistent performance across deployments.
What happens to damaged or worn traffic cones?
Agencies and contractors typically recycle cones when possible; damaged units are collected, sorted by material, and processed into regrind feedstock for new cones or other plastic products.
Can traffic cones be customized for specific visibility or branding needs?
Yes, suppliers offer custom colors, labeling, and integrated signage while maintaining required reflectivity and structural properties for safety compliance.
